distinguish

【发音】
美 /dɪ'stɪŋɡwɪʃ/ 英 /dɪ'stɪŋgwɪʃ/
【翻译】
-
v.使显出特色,使杰出
英释:to be the thing that makes someone or something different or special
【短语】
-
distinguish oneself : 使扬名;使杰出
-
distinguish between : v. 区别;分辨
-
distinguish from : 区别,辨别
【例句】
-
The factor that distinguishes this company from the competition is customer service.
使这家公司在竞争中脱颖而出的是其客户服务。
-
The main distinguishing feature of this species is the leaf shape.
这一品种的主要特征是叶子的形状。
